“What steps she is taking through the criminal justice system to help tackle hyper-prolific offending.”
Asked by
Mr Louie French
Answering Minister
the Secretary of State for Justice
Answer from Hansard
The Lord Chancellor and Secretary of State for Justice (Shabana Mahmood)
This Government inherited a situation where around 10% of offenders account for over half of all convictions. We also inherited rising levels of theft and shoplifting. In February, I announced reforms to the probation service that will focus more of its time on offenders who pose a higher risk of reoffending, and I have asked David Gauke to review how sentences could be reformed to address prolific offending, cut the cycle of reoffending and ultimately make our streets safer.
